添加快速启动脚本
- 添加 quick-start.sh (Mac/Linux) - 添加 quick-start.bat (Windows) - 自动检查环境并启动服务器
This commit is contained in:
44
quick-start.bat
Normal file
44
quick-start.bat
Normal file
@@ -0,0 +1,44 @@
|
|||||||
|
@echo off
|
||||||
|
echo ======================================
|
||||||
|
echo AI Agent 工作流 - 快速启动脚本
|
||||||
|
echo ======================================
|
||||||
|
echo.
|
||||||
|
|
||||||
|
REM 检查Node.js是否安装
|
||||||
|
where node >nul 2>nul
|
||||||
|
if %errorlevel% == 0 (
|
||||||
|
echo √ Node.js 已安装
|
||||||
|
node -v
|
||||||
|
) else (
|
||||||
|
echo × Node.js 未安装
|
||||||
|
echo 请先安装 Node.js: https://nodejs.org/
|
||||||
|
pause
|
||||||
|
exit /b 1
|
||||||
|
)
|
||||||
|
|
||||||
|
REM 检查npm是否安装
|
||||||
|
where npm >nul 2>nul
|
||||||
|
if %errorlevel% == 0 (
|
||||||
|
echo √ npm 已安装
|
||||||
|
npm -v
|
||||||
|
) else (
|
||||||
|
echo × npm 未安装
|
||||||
|
pause
|
||||||
|
exit /b 1
|
||||||
|
)
|
||||||
|
|
||||||
|
echo.
|
||||||
|
echo 正在安装依赖...
|
||||||
|
call npm install
|
||||||
|
|
||||||
|
echo.
|
||||||
|
echo ======================================
|
||||||
|
echo 启动服务器...
|
||||||
|
echo ======================================
|
||||||
|
echo.
|
||||||
|
echo 服务器地址: http://127.0.0.1:5175
|
||||||
|
echo 按 Ctrl+C 停止服务器
|
||||||
|
echo.
|
||||||
|
|
||||||
|
REM 启动服务器
|
||||||
|
call npm run dev
|
||||||
39
quick-start.sh
Executable file
39
quick-start.sh
Executable file
@@ -0,0 +1,39 @@
|
|||||||
|
#!/bin/bash
|
||||||
|
|
||||||
|
echo "======================================"
|
||||||
|
echo "AI Agent 工作流 - 快速启动脚本"
|
||||||
|
echo "======================================"
|
||||||
|
echo ""
|
||||||
|
|
||||||
|
# 检查Node.js是否安装
|
||||||
|
if command -v node &> /dev/null; then
|
||||||
|
echo "✅ Node.js 已安装: $(node -v)"
|
||||||
|
else
|
||||||
|
echo "❌ Node.js 未安装"
|
||||||
|
echo "请先安装 Node.js: https://nodejs.org/"
|
||||||
|
exit 1
|
||||||
|
fi
|
||||||
|
|
||||||
|
# 检查npm是否安装
|
||||||
|
if command -v npm &> /dev/null; then
|
||||||
|
echo "✅ npm 已安装: $(npm -v)"
|
||||||
|
else
|
||||||
|
echo "❌ npm 未安装"
|
||||||
|
exit 1
|
||||||
|
fi
|
||||||
|
|
||||||
|
echo ""
|
||||||
|
echo "正在安装依赖..."
|
||||||
|
npm install
|
||||||
|
|
||||||
|
echo ""
|
||||||
|
echo "======================================"
|
||||||
|
echo "🚀 启动服务器..."
|
||||||
|
echo "======================================"
|
||||||
|
echo ""
|
||||||
|
echo "服务器地址: http://127.0.0.1:5175"
|
||||||
|
echo "按 Ctrl+C 停止服务器"
|
||||||
|
echo ""
|
||||||
|
|
||||||
|
# 启动服务器
|
||||||
|
npm run dev
|
||||||
Reference in New Issue
Block a user